Chili cooks be warned: A new champ is set to be chosen in Brookhaven.

The Brookhaven Free Library will host a Chili Cook Off at 5 p.m. Saturday featuring 10 cooks and all varieties of chili, said Jamie Papandrea, adult and youth services librarian.

The contest will be judged Saturday by library patrons, Papandrea said, and each person gets one vote. Prizes are awarded for first, second and third place.

She said each cook will bring in a lasagna tray of their special-recipe chili that will be labeled with a letter and tasted by each patron. After the votes have been counted, everyone is welcome to finish off the leftovers, she said.

“It’s a fun, relaxing event at the library for our adult patrons after library hours,” she said.

Though the cooks have already been chosen, the event is open to the public, including nondistrict residents.

The Brookhaven Free Library is located at 273 Beaver Dam Rd., Brookhaven. For more information, call 631-286-1923.
